Normal Alcohol Withdrawal Symptoms

Alcohol withdrawal symptoms range from mild to severe. Which symptoms you have, how bad they are, and for how long they last will depend on aspects such as how much and how frequently you consume, your age, and your total health.

Symptoms of mild alcohol withdrawal consist of:

  • Anxiety.
  • Headache.
  • Insomnia.
  • Trembling.
  • Heart palpitations.
  • Gastrointestinal disturbances.

In addition to the fairly mild symptoms above, moderate withdrawal might likewise consist of:

  • Hyperthermia (raised body temperature level).
  • Diaphoresis (sweating).
  • Tachycardia (fast heartbeat).
  • Increased systolic blood pressure.
  • Tachypnea (quick, shallow breathing).
  • Confusion.

Severe alcohol withdrawal can cause seizures and delirium tremens (DTs). Delirium tremens symptoms may include:

  • Fever.
  • Body tremblings.
  • Severe confusion or disorientation.
  • Hallucinations.
  • Agitation.
  • Seizures.

If you suspect you or somebody you understand is experiencing this form of withdrawal, look for medical attention right away.

When Will Alcohol Withdrawal Symptoms Start?

Some symptoms of mild alcohol withdrawal might be experienced as quickly as 8 hours after the last time alcohol is consumed.

Depending upon the magnitude of physical dependence, additional withdrawal symptoms may continue to arise beyond 24 hours, with some possibly severe effects emerging in the variety of 2 to 4 days after abstinence.

The Length Of Time Will Alcohol Withdrawal Symptoms Last?

The alcohol withdrawal symptoms timeline is different for everybody however a complete series of alcohol withdrawal symptoms may continue for as little as a couple of hours up through a number of weeks after withdrawal has begun. The most severe symptoms typically establish as many as 2 to 3 days after the last beverage.

In many cases, physical symptoms of alcohol withdrawal will mostly start to decrease and entirely and fix within 5 to 7 days.

The kind of detox program, alcohol detox timeline, or level of strength needed for reliable alcohol withdrawal management will depend upon the intensity of the addiction, the magnitude of alcoholism, and the danger of experiencing a complex withdrawal.

A doctor or other treatment professional might examine for the above elements prior to making a recommendation for the level of detox care and detox timeline needed to keep an individual safe and comfy.

Outpatient alcohol detox may be a good fit for people at low danger for severe withdrawal. Withdrawal development is kept an eye on through frequent check-up visits within outpatient clinical settings (e.g., doctor’s office), permitting the level of care to be escalated if needed.

Avondale inpatient alcohol detox may be suited to people at danger for moderate to severe withdrawal who need 24-hour medically-supervised detox services. Personnel at these detox programs will monitor healing development and routinely assess for any withdrawal problems to make certain the client is not in threat.

Benzodiazepines or other sedative medications may be administered throughout the procedure. Inpatient detoxification also acts as a method to keep individuals somewhat eliminated from possibly triggering social and ecological stimuli that may increase the danger of relapse.
